Back Pains
Back Pains
Generally, back pain will
improve in a few weeks or
months on their own
If your back pain hasn’t
improved by around 6 weeks,
seek help from your GP
To prevent or to relieve back pain:
Pay attention to your posture
Exercise regularly to strengthen
core & back muscles
